Mercedes shows GLA45 AMG concept
Wed, 20 Nov 2013Mercedes-AMG showed its take on a compact high-performance SUV at the 2013 Los Angeles Auto Show with the Concept GLA45 AMG. AMG says along with the distinctive design, power comes from the world’s most authoritative four-cylinder series production engine. That would be the AMG 2.0-liter turbocharged four, producing 355 hp and 332 lb-ft of torque.
Spyker signs deal with China's Hawtai Motor to raise funds for Saab
Tue, 03 May 2011Saab owner Spyker Cars on Tuesday said it has signed an agreement with China's Hawtai Motor Group to form joint ventures for manufacturing, technology and distribution. The agreement will also provide $222 million (150 million euros) funding for Saab, which has been forced to halt production because it cannot pay suppliers' bills. Victor Muller, Spyker CEO and Saab chairman, said the partnership will allow Saab to enter the Chinese car market with a strong Chinese manufacturer.
